Roz indeed manages to dissipate into her gaseous form shortly after a yelp from Arthritis Jones as he's placed into the container against his will. She manges to seep into a nearby circular vent. Luckily for her, the crematorium in the Mortuary requires an extensive ventilation system throughout the building to ensure that the (mortal) inhabitants do not acquire smoke poisoning. It is also highly likely that the fumes from decaying corpses and various embalming chemicals would be difficult for the recent initiates to stomach were it not for the air ducts.
This is a perfect vantage for Roza- allowing her virtually unhindered and apparently clandestine movement throughout the spider- shaped building.
